DNA Polymerase II (Pol II): This is a 90KD polypeptide mainly involved in 5′ → 3′ repair synthesis. It has 3′ → 5′ exonuclease activity which shows its involvement in repair. Web40-60% G/C content. Start and end with 1-2 G/C pairs. Melting temperature (Tm) of 50-60°C. Primer pairs should have a Tm within 5°C of each other.
